WebElectroetching is a metal etching process [1] that involves the use of a solution of an electrolyte, an anode, and a cathode. The metal piece to be etched is connected to the positive pole of a source of direct electric current. A piece of the same metal is connected to the negative pole of the direct current source and is called the cathode. WebMay 2, 2024 · The principle of metal-assisted chemical etching is shown in Figure 1. A thin metal layer is deposited on the Si substrate and patterned by photolithography. Typically, noble metals such as Ag, (7,8) Au, (9) Pd, (10,11) and Pt (11) are utilized as a catalyst.
